A metal saucepan is a good heat conductor when used to cook food. The saucepan's plastic handle is a bad conductor of heat, and insulates the cook's hand from being burned when lifting the saucepan off the stove.
Generally speaking, materials that are good conductors of heat are good conductors of electricity. But there is a notable exception. Diamond, an allotrope of carbon, conducts heat better than any metal, but it is an electrical insulator.

Generally, things that feel cold to touch (in a normal temperature room and no heating applied to them) are good conductors of heat (metals for example). Poor conductors tend to feel neither hot or cold under normal conditions (wood for example).
